Data Dive: Hawaiʻi Electricity Shut-Offs Are Nearly Triple Pre-Pandemic Levels
The number of electricity service disconnections in Hawaiʻi — a marker of economic strain — is climbing, as payment plans put in place after the Covid-19 pandemic expire in a state where it costs a lot to live.
